I’m really sad because I loved this dentist. All the doctors are nice and get things done.

Unfortunately it took a sour turn when they charged me way more than insurance allowed. When I confronted them about it the receptionist Denise made me feel like me and my in network insurance were wrong when we stated multiple times we weren’t.

As I’m writing this review I’m waiting on a refund of over $1k. I would love to go back but I now feel like I can’t trust their billing department.

I was able to finally get my refund but they made it really hard. If this dentist does you dirty keep fighting no matter how much they try to gaslight you.

This is a very peculiar experience, and it's something I have not encountered in any dental clinic until now. As a new patient, I was first taken to have X-rays done, starting with a full-mouth X-ray and then individual X-rays and photographs of each tooth, totaling more than twenty X-rays and photos. Because I have a habit of keeping records of my health, after returning home, I called the clinic hoping to obtain these X-rays and photos. I was informed that these records would be uploaded to my online medical file. So, I logged in to check my medical file online, but I only saw 20 X-rays and photos instead of the 23 or 24 images displayed on the screen in the diagnostic room. Particularly, the memorable full-mouth X-ray was not there. So I called to inquire, and the initial response was, "Just wait a bit; it might take some time to upload." The next day, I called again and received the same answer. When I inquired later, a unfriendly staff member said, "I have 2 or 3 patients waiting to be attended to right now; we'll deal with your matter before closing time." As a result, when I checked again in the evening, there was still no upload.
When I continued to inquire by phone, strange things started happening. The person answering the call directly said, "What you see online is all your information; you're missing some teeth, so we didn't take a full-mouth X-ray at that time." This answer left me dumbfounded. I was clearly taken for a full-mouth X-ray, and in the diagnostic room, the dentist pointed to images on the screen, telling me about the need for deep teeth cleaning. I even counted the total number of images, with the full-mouth X-ray leaving the deepest impression because it revealed the lower half of the skull, making it look somewhat terrifying. Yet now, this terrifying X-ray has disappeared, and the answer is that they never took a full-mouth X-ray. Isn't this encountering the bizarre? Finally, I requested to speak to the dentist who diagnosed me, and the answer was surprisingly the same as the staff member on the phone, "You didn't have a full-mouth X-ray here."
At that moment, I truly realized that my "search for the missing images" probably had to come to an end. You know, I dare not go to this dental clinic again; who knows what stranger things might happen next time?
